Chapter- 7 Who will Play with Me?
1. Question: Where was Rohit walking?
Answer: Rohit was walking near the flowerbeds.
2. Question: Whom did Rohit meet first?
Answer: Rohit met a peacock first.
3. Question: What did Rohit ask the peacock?
Answer: He asked, “Will you play with me?”
4. Question: What was the peacock doing?
Answer: The peacock was dancing.
5. Question: Why did the peacock refuse to play?
Answer: Because he was busy dancing.
6. Question: Whom did Rohit meet next?
Answer: He met a dog.
7. Question: What did Rohit ask the dog?
Answer: He asked the dog to play with him.
8. Question: What was the dog doing?
Answer: The dog was looking after his master’s house.
9. Question: Why did the dog refuse?
Answer: Because he was busy guarding the house.
10. Question: Which other animals did Rohit see?
Answer: He saw a parrot, crow, sparrow, and horse.
11. Question: What did Rohit ask all the animals?
Answer: He asked them to play with him.
12. Question: What did the animals reply?
Answer: They said they were busy and could not play.
13. Question: How did this affect Rohit?
Answer: It had a great impact on him.
14. Question: What did Rohit realize?
Answer: He realized that everyone was busy except him.
15. Question: What decision did Rohit make?
Answer: He decided to give up laziness and work.
16. Question: Where did Rohit go after this realization?
Answer: He returned home.
17. Question: What new habit did Rohit start?
Answer: He decided to go to school daily.
18. Question: How did Rohit study?
Answer: He studied attentively.
19. Question: Did Rohit complete his homework?
Answer: Yes, he completed his homework.
20. Question: How often did Rohit learn his lessons?
Answer: He learned them regularly.
21. Question: What did Rohit do in the evening?
Answer: He went to the playground.
22. Question: Whom did he find there?
Answer: He found his friends.
23. Question: How long did he play?
Answer: He played for about an hour.
24. Question: What did Rohit do after returning home?
Answer: He took his dinner.
25. Question: What did he do after dinner?
Answer: He revised his lessons.
26. Question: What was Rohit’s earlier problem?
Answer: He was lazy.
27. Question: What lesson did Rohit learn from the animals?
Answer: Everyone should stay busy and work.
28. Question: What change occurred in Rohit?
Answer: He became hardworking and disciplined.
29. Question: What is the moral of the story?
Answer: Give up laziness and work hard.
30. Question: What is the main message of the passage?
Answer: We should use our time wisely and stay active.
